Cardinal Timothy Dolan joined artists, family, and friends at The Sheen Center for Thought and Culture to bless The Sunrise Gallery – The Works of Jan Dilenschneider, a new space dedicated to celebrating faith through the arts.

The gallery, which features nature-inspired works by Connecticut artist Jan Dilenschneider, opened with a joyful ceremony attended by the artist and her husband, Bob. The couple was warmly welcomed by MaryLou Pagano, executive director of The Sheen Center, along with supporters who gathered to mark the occasion.

During the blessing, Cardinal Dolan reflected on the deep connection between beauty and faith, praying that the new gallery would inspire all who enter to encounter “the divine Artist.” Citing Pope Francis, he noted that artists are “witnesses to the revolutionary vision of the Beatitudes” and are called “to give voice to the voiceless, to transform pain into hope.”

The Sunrise Gallery will serve as a new hub for artistic reflection within The Sheen Center, continuing its mission to explore the intersection of faith, art, and culture.
